Beach alum still remembers Savannah roots through success

SAVANNAH, Ga. (WSAV) — The SEC volleyball tournament brought some of the biggest stars of the sport to the Hostess City. One Savannah star we were keeping an eye on was not on the court. Beach alum Misty Brown shares her story on how growing up here led to her success.

“In my role,” Brown said, “I have a student-athlete engagement hat that I wear where I get to work with our student athletes on leadership careers, make sure they are aware of rules that affect their sport and make sure they are involved in our governance process.  And then on the competition side, I oversee the sports of gymnastics and SEC volleyball.”

Misty Brown just celebrated 10 years with the SEC. She is the Assistant Commissioner for Competition and Student-Athlete Engagement. She is also over the sport of women’s volleyball and gymnastics…
